Wireless LAN system and control method and control program of wireless LAN system
First Claim
1. A method comprising:
- receiving a communication request signal identifying a wireless telephone apparatus at a wireless local area network (LAN) comprising a plurality of short-range wireless transceivers that transmit and receive radio signals within the wireless LAN, a plurality of wireless transceivers that transmit and receive communications via a wireless telephone connection, and a plurality of controllers that control the plurality of wireless transceivers, a master communication device; and
a slave communication device;
transmitting a control signal from the short-range wireless transceiver of the master communication device to the short-range wireless transceiver of the slave communication device;
turning on, by the controller of the slave communication device, the wireless transceiver of the slave communication device after the transmitting;
turning off, by the controller of the master communication device, the wireless transceiver of the master communication device after the transmitting;
transmitting, after turning off the wireless transceiver of the master communication device, a first status signal from the short-range wireless transceiver of the master communication device to the short-range wireless transceiver of the slave communication device indicating that the wireless transceiver of the master communication device is OFF;
receiving a second status signal at the short-range wireless transceiver of the master communication device from the short-range wireless transceiver of the slave communication device indicating that a wireless transceiver of the slave communication device is ON;
allowing communication between the wireless transceiver of the slave communication device and the wireless telephone apparatus via a wireless telephone connection; and
monitoring the slave communication device, at the master communication device, to determine whether control should be returned to the master communication device after the allowing.

Abstract
A wireless LAN system uses a single wireless telephone line. When a telephone apparatus outside the network originates a call to the LAN, the system allows establishment of wireless telephone communication between that telephone apparatus and a slave communication device. Each transmission/reception device is controlled to switch between a first state in normal times in which a transmission/reception device of a master communication device is turned on and transmission/reception device of respective slave communication devices are turned off and a second state in which the transmission/reception device of the master communication device is turned off and only the transmission/reception device of any one of the slave communication devices is turned on.
